def _instantiate_strategy(config=None, ignore_unavailable=False): """Instantiate the strategy object Parameters ---------- config: dict, optional Configuration of the strategy. If None of empty, system's defaults are used (orion.core.config.producer.strategy). ignore_unavailable: bool, optional If True and algorithm is not available (plugin not installed), return the configuration. Otherwise, raise Factory error from PrimaryAlgo """ if not config: config = orion.core.config.experiment.strategy if isinstance(config, str): strategy_type = config config = {} else: config = copy.deepcopy(config) strategy_type, config = next(iter(config.items())) try: strategy = Strategy(of_type=strategy_type, **config) except NotImplementedError as e: if not ignore_unavailable: raise e log.warning(str(e)) log.warning("Strategy will not be instantiated.") strategy = {strategy_type: config} return strategy
